Slavery in the Arab World

Explore the intricate history of slavery in the Islamic world with "Slavery in the Arab World" by New Amsterdam Books. This thought-provoking volume, published in 1998, offers a comprehensive portrait of the practice from its earliest roots to contemporary times. Spanning 272 pages, the book delves into the complex dynamics of slavery, shedding light on its cultural, social, and economic impacts within Arab societies. With insights drawn from scholarly research and historical accounts, this work serves as an essential resource for anyone interested in understanding the multifaceted narratives of slavery in the Arab world.
